Pyramid scheme requires each person to recruit more people into the scheme and receive a kickback from recruitment. Each person needs to recruit multiple people to make back the money they spent to join the scheme themselves.
Ponzi scheme doesn't require people to recruit, but uses new investors money to pay older investors, until it runs out of new people to take money from. It attracts people by offering a high return on investment, which it can't hope to realise.
In both cases, the people who started the scheme or adopted it early reap the rewards, and most people who join later lose everything. The difference is the mechanism.
